Requirements vs. SelectionRequirements vs. Selection

• Every UC campus gets the same application

• Every UC campus you apply to will evaluate if you have met minimum admissions requirements with the same GPA and test scores

• Each UC campus will review your application for admission individually using the information in the application

Comprehensive ReviewComprehensive Review

• Grade-Point Average• Test Scores• Courses

Completed/Planned• Honors Courses• Eligibility in the Local

Context (ELC)• Quality of Senior-Year

Program of Study• Academic Opportunities in

California High Schools• Performance in Academic

Subject Areas• Achievements in Special

Projects

• Improvement in Academic Performance

• Special Talents, Achievements, and Awards

• Participation in Educational Preparation Programs

• Academic Accomplishment Within Life Experiences

• Geographic Location

The Personal StatementThe Personal Statement

• 2 Prompts, students must address both

• 1,000 words total or less• View as personal interview on paper

www.universityofcalifornia.edu/admissions/how-to-apply/personal-statement/index.html

Click on the “Tips” box

Page 29: Presenting Yourself on the UC Freshman Application & Personal Statement Fall 2013

Statement #1:Describe the world you come from — for example, your family, community or school — and tell us how your world has shaped your dreams and aspirations. 

Statement #2:Tell us about a personal quality, talent, accomplishment, contribution or experience that is important to you. What about this quality or accomplishment makes you proud and how does it relate to the person you are?

The Personal StatementThe Personal Statement

Additional Comments:Use this space to tell us anything else you want us to know about you and your academic record that you have not had the opportunity to describe elsewhere in the application. Limit your response to 550 words or less.
